Hama Bead Bracelets

Plastic Hama beads work up quickly in bead crochet (click HERE).  An invisible join (click HERE) is a nice finish to these roll-on bead crochet bangles.  I used a crochet hook #7 and Tuff Cord #2.

Free Bead Crochet Pattern


Fusion Beads has a free PDF (click HERE) for the above bead crochet necklace.  Fusion Beads provides the materials list, order information, color graph, word pattern, instructions and assembly information.  The only thing not provided is a "how to bead crochet"-- you need to know how before starting.  If you are not already registered for Fusion's emails, you will need to register to download the pattern.  I order from Fusion and have enjoyed their emails and website (click HERE) for this very reason....free patterns, bead information and sales.  Here is the link to Fusion Beads' free jewelry making patterns and techniques (click HERE) available on their website.
